Ingredients for Strawberry Avocado Spinach Salad with Poppyseed Dressing

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Fresh Baby Spinach: Look for vibrant green leaves without any wilting or browning for optimal freshness.
  • Ripe Avocados: Choose avocados that yield slightly to pressure but are not overly soft; they’ll add creaminess to your salad.
  • Juicy Strawberries: Select plump strawberries that are bright red all over; they should smell sweet and fragrant.
  • Poppyseed Dressing: You can make your own or buy store-bought; just ensure it’s flavorful and has a good balance of sweetness.
  • Toasted Almonds: Opt for sliced almonds that add crunch and nutty flavor; toasting them enhances their aroma!

How to Make Strawberry Avocado Spinach Salad with Poppyseed Dressing

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Prepare the Ingredients

Start by washing your baby spinach thoroughly under cold water. Pat dry using a clean kitchen towel or salad spinner—this helps avoid soggy leaves later.

Step 2: Slice the Strawberries

Cut off the leafy tops from your strawberries and slice them into thin pieces. The goal here is to create bite-sized beauties that will adorn your salad like jewels.

Step 3: Cube the Avocados

Carefully cut your ripe avocados in half, remove the pit (use caution—no one wants an avocado-related injury), and scoop out the flesh with a spoon. Cube those beauties into bite-sized pieces.

Step 4: Mix It All Together

In a large mixing bowl, combine the baby spinach, sliced strawberries, and cubed avocado. Gently toss them together so everything is evenly distributed without mashing the avocado.

Step 5: Add Toasted Almonds

Sprinkle those toasted almonds on top like confetti at a party! They’ll add delightful crunchiness while enhancing your salad’s overall flavor profile.

Step 6: Drizzle with Poppyseed Dressing

Just before serving, drizzle your poppyseed dressing over the top of the salad. Toss gently once more to coat every ingredient in creamy goodness without overdoing it. more salad inspirations.

Transfer to plates and enjoy immediately! This salad pairs wonderfully with grilled chicken or can stand alone as a refreshing lunch option.

Perfecting the Cooking Process

Start by washing and prepping your ingredients. Slice the strawberries and avocado while your spinach is drying. Finally, whisk together the poppyseed dressing to ensure every bite is flavorful and fresh.

Add Your Touch

Feel free to swap in other nuts like walnuts or pecans for added crunch. You can also substitute honey with maple syrup for a vegan-friendly option or add crumbled feta cheese for a savory twist.

Storing & Reheating

Store any leftover salad in an airtight container in the fridge for up to two days. Keep the dressing separate until you’re ready to eat, as this will prevent sogginess and keep your greens crisp.

Chef's Helpful Tips

  • For the freshest flavor, use ripe avocados and seasonal strawberries.
  • Avoid adding dressing too early to retain crunchiness.
  • If you want extra protein, grilled chicken makes a great addition!

Can I prepare the dressing in advance for Strawberry Avocado Spinach Salad?

Yes, you can prepare the poppyseed dressing in advance for your Strawberry Avocado Spinach Salad. The dressing can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to a week. Just give it a good shake before using it again. This makes meal prep easier and allows the flavors to meld nicely over time.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ups fresh baby spinach
  • 1 ripe avocado, diced
  • 1 cup strawberries, sliced
  • 1/4 cup poppyseed dressing (store-bought or homemade)
  • 1/4 cup sliced almonds, toasted

Instructions

  1. Wash and dry the baby spinach thoroughly.
  2. Slice the strawberries and dice the avocado into bite-sized pieces.
  3. In a large mixing bowl, combine spinach, strawberries, and avocado; gently toss.
  4. Sprinkle toasted almonds on top.
  5. Drizzle with poppyseed dressing just before serving; toss lightly to coat.
